Usage
{{hex2dec|0x0000}} → 0
{{hex2dec|0xA0}} → 160
{{hex2dec|0x7C0}} → 1984
{{hex2dec|0xFFFF}} → 65535
{{hex2dec|0x845FED}} → 8675309
{{hex2dec|0x75BCD15}} → 123456789
{{hex2dec|0xDEADBEEF}} → 3735928559
{{hex2dec|0xFFFFFFFF}} → 4294967295
Input formats
Input with or without 0x prefix:
{{hex2dec|0xa0}} → 160
{{hex2dec|a0}} → 160
Uppercase and lowercase accepted:
{{hex2dec|A0}} → 160
{{hex2dec|a0}} → 160
Not a number input
{{hex2dec|}} → 0
{{hex2dec}} → 0
{{hex2dec|0xAXYZ}} → 0
{{hex2dec|XYZ}} → 0
{{hex2dec|0xA B}} → 0
{{hex2dec|A B}} → 0
